Welcome to the project of your life. UIC Barcelona is the ideal place for carrying it out. Since 1997, we have been developing people based on academic rigour, university life and enriching life experiences.

Christian humanism inspires us to search for truth and to fully develop each individual project. We provide the opportunity to study in one of the world's most vibrant cities, which is part of our identity.

We are a prestigious university and home to over 6,000 students. Here you will find 14 degree programmes, 8 dual degree international programmes and a wide range of master's and postgraduate degrees, in addition to continuing education courses in the field of your choice.

We place each student at the centre and turn them into the key players at UIC Barcelona. That is our commitment to them. To you. We respond by providing individual attention, small class sizes, a close relationship with the teaching body, support services and everything you need to maximise your skills.

Each university is different, and the way we do things is what sets us apart: personal attention, a comprehensive approach to each student, continuous links to the professional world and innovative teaching and research methods. We have signed agreements with over 50 companies and institutions, which trust in the centres, chairs and institutes at UIC Barcelona.

We are connected to society and to companies. Our teaching is practical in nature. It is imparted by teachers who are also active professionals and is complemented by a work placement programme that will help give you your first work experience. As a result, UIC Barcelona has the best graduate employment rate in the Catalan university system year after year.

We promote a culture in which you are responsible for your education. Play an active, collaborative role with cutting-edge tools. Take part in activities and gain autonomy. We implement innovative and effective methods geared towards life in the real world (problem solving, cooperative learning, independent learning, self-assessment, project-based learning, etc.). We use ICT as part of our approach to teaching (online activities, computerised and multimedia support materials, etc.). We systematise our academic activities (tutorials —tutoring models—, classwork, work placement and ECTS model projects). We promote internationalisation: mobility opportunities for students and lecturers, and alliances with renowned universities and research centres. We implement ENQA (European Association for Quality Assurance in Higher Education) criteria and guidelines to ensure UIC Barcelona meets the quality standards set out for European higher education institutions.
